Biological studies on Dodi mite, Tetranychus urticae Koch revealed that life cycle of T.urtiace was completed by passing through four active stages, viz. larva, protonymphal, deutonymphal and adult as well as three quiescent (chrysalis) stage viz. nymphochrysalis, deutochrysalis and teliochrysalis. After each active stage (except adult), mite entered into quiescent stage for short period, and the mite passed through next successive stage after moulting. The incubation, larval, protonymphal and deutonymphal periods were 3.28 ± 0.45, 1.84 ± 0.55, 2.08 ± 0.70 and 2.36 ± 0.56 days respectively, while growth index of the mite was 5.67.
